Exercise response in young women with borderline hypertension
1Cardiac Rehabilitation Institute, Chaim Sheba Medical Center, Tel Hashomer, Israel.
Chest
|February 1, 1990
Summary
Young females with borderline hypertension (BH) exhibit higher resting and exercise cardiovascular metrics compared to controls. However, their exercise response patterns are similar, suggesting ergometry may not effectively diagnose hypertension in this demographic.

Purpose of the Study:
- To compare the dynamic exercise response in young females with borderline hypertension (BH) against normotensive controls.
- To evaluate the utility of ergometry in diagnosing hypertension in young females.
- To investigate cardiovascular and electrocardiographic differences between BH and normotensive groups during exercise.
Main Methods:
- A comparative study involving 157 females with BH and 105 normotensive controls.
- Dynamic exercise testing to assess physical working capacity and cardiovascular responses.
- Resting and exercise electrocardiogram (ECG) analysis, including ST-T wave changes and corrected QT interval.
Main Results:
- Females with BH demonstrated significantly higher near-maximal physical working capacity, resting, and exercise heart rate, blood pressure, and pulse pressure.
- Despite higher absolute values, the change in these parameters from rest to exercise was not significantly different between BH and control groups.
- Nonspecific ST-T changes and a longer corrected QT interval were more prevalent in the BH group at rest and during exercise.
Conclusions:
- The similar exercise response patterns between BH and normotensive young females suggest ergometry alone may not be a definitive diagnostic tool for hypertension in this population.
- Elevated resting and exercise cardiovascular parameters in BH warrant further investigation and monitoring.
- Electrocardiographic abnormalities observed in BH patients highlight potential underlying cardiovascular differences that merit consideration.
